In this episode I continue reading Capt. Joshua Slocum's excellent narrative of his solo circumnavigation of the world in 1895.
In Chapters 13 &14 Slocum leaves Samoa, sailing to Australia and then Tasmania. Australia is an opportunity for Slocum to relax a little- he is on the far side of the world from his starting point in Boston and is once again amongst friends and those who know of his voyage, many of whom are keen to assist him.
He decides at this point to take a Northerly route around Queensland and head to the trade winds blowing West through the Torres Strait rather than going around Cape Leeuwin to the South. This affords Slocum time to visit a number of ports, raise some much needed funds and enjoy the cruise North through the Great Barrier Reef.
